Settling Foundation Service in Medina, TX
Settling foundation services address issues related to shifts or movement in a property's foundation, which can lead to uneven floors, cracked walls, and other structural concerns. These services typically involve evaluating the extent of the foundation movement and implementing solutions such as underpinning, piering, or stabilization to restore stability. Projects often requested include correcting foundation settlement caused by soil movement, repairing cracks, and preventing further damage to ensure the safety and integrity of the property.
Homeowners considering foundation settling services usually want to understand the causes of foundation movement, the scope of repairs needed, and the potential impact on their property. It’s important to assess whether visible signs like wall cracks, uneven flooring, or doors that stick are related to settlement issues. Proper evaluation and tailored solutions can help maintain the property's value and prevent more extensive damage over time.

Common Settling Foundation Service Jobs
Foundation stabilization - techniques to prevent further movement and protect the structure.
Uneven settling repair - solutions to level and restore a stable foundation.
Crack repair - sealing and reinforcing cracks to prevent water intrusion and damage.
Pier and beam underpinning - reinforcement of existing supports to improve stability.
Slab leveling - lifting and leveling uneven concrete slabs for safety and appearance.
Soil stabilization - improving soil conditions to reduce future settling issues.
Settling Foundation Service Questions
What causes a foundation to settle? Foundation settlement can result from soil movement, moisture changes, or poor initial construction, leading to uneven support for the structure.
How can I tell if my foundation is settling? Signs include visible cracks in walls or floors, uneven flooring, or doors and windows that don’t close properly.
What types of settling repair services are available? Common options include underpinning, mudjacking, and piering to stabilize and lift the foundation back to proper alignment.
Is settling repair necessary for my property? Addressing foundation settling can prevent further damage and maintain structural integrity over time.
